Mediator: a compensation fund established, penalties could hit Servier

Written by Sandeep Nehra

The Oniam, who will manage the public fund to compensate victims of the Mediator, may request the laboratory Servier penalties if it refuses to compensate them, said on Thursday on France Info on Health Minister, Xavier Bertrand.

Xavier Bertrand said Wednesday after final negotia tions with Servier implementation by the summer of a public fund to compensate victims of the Mediator, hailed by victims’ representatives.

This fund will be managed by the National Compensation medical accidents, iatrogenic and nosocomial infections (Oniam).

“The Oniam will receive the request of a victim of the Mediator. It set forth the facts and turn immediately to the first charge, the laboratory Servier” asking “to directly compensate the person for a specific amount,” a detailed Minister.

“And if Servier continued to persist, but now we have exceeded the limits of the unspeakable, the Oniam to return to the laboratory (him) calling penalties,” he added.

“It does not pay to replace Servier,” insisted Mr. Bertrand, lamenting that the lab has “in mind to protect its financial interests.”

Asked about the responsibility of the state in the record, the minister acknowledged that there had been a “failure of the police of the drug,” recalling that legal actions were “in progress”.

“The responsibility is ours, is to not let the victims in the front line Servier. The State has to get in line first to ensure that compensation,” he said.

Xavier Bertrand announced Wednesday the establishment before the summer of a public fund for compensation. “The minister will propose to the Prime Minister and President of the Republic the establishment by law of a compensation fund for victims of the Mediator,” the ministry said in a statement.

The goal is that “these laws can be enacted before the summer,” he added.

The minister spoke by telephone with representatives of associations after a 5th exchange between Servier and Claire Favre, the magistrate appointed by the government into negotiations with the French pharmaceutical group.

“The latest proposal is unacceptable Laboratoires Servier,” said the ministry, despite the “developments”. She maintains a partial compensation of victims and the waiver of any possibility of civil damages in court.

The system envisaged by the government would “propose to all victims of a single, managed by the National Compensation for medical accidents, iatrogenic and nosocomial infections (ONIAM),” the ministry said.

“It would provide full compensation to victims while guaranteeing their right to bring criminal charges if they so wished,” he said the ministry. Victims’ associations would be “involved in its governance.”

The ministry also stressed that “there is no question that national solidarity pays instead of the first charge, Laboratoires Servier.

The president of the Association of Victims of Mediator and Isomeride (AVIM), Dominique Courtois, has “welcomed” the announcement to AFP, stressing that public funds would cover “all victims the Mediator, without distinction, “as the association claimed.
